Настройка почтовых ящиков Mutt в конфигурации с несколькими файлами
У меня есть проблема, которую я не понимаю при настройке моих почтовых ящиков в Mutt. Если я использую один файл конфигурации, следующее прекрасно работает:
mailboxes +myaccount/INBOX \
+myaccount/Drafts \
+myaccount/Blah \
+myaccount/Sent \
macro index c "<change-folder>?<toggle-mailboxes>" "open a different folder"
macro pager c "<change-folder>?<toggle-mailboxes>" "open a different folder"
Теперь я хочу поместить почтовые ящики в отдельный файл конфигурации (чтобы использовать один и тот же muttrc на разных машинах). Но если я положу команду mailboxes в ~/.mutt/mboxconf и макрос в ~/.mutt/bindingsто макрос уже не работает. Как так? Является mailboxes какая-то локальная переменная конфигурации?
(Я заметил ту же проблему с патчем боковой панели. Он работает, только если почтовые ящики определены в ~/.muttrc.)
1 ответ
Вы не можете включить \ после +myaccount/Sent \ в отдельном конфигурационном файле. Или, по крайней мере, у меня работает следующее:
~/.muttrc содержит:
source ~/.mutt/mboxconf
source ~/.mutt/bindings
А также ~/.mutt/mboxconf содержит:
mailboxes +myaccount/INBOX \
+myaccount/Drafts \
+myaccount/Blah \
+myaccount/Sent
А также ~/.mutt/bindings содержит:
macro index c "<change-folder>?<toggle-mailboxes>" "open a different folder"
macro pager c "<change-folder>?<toggle-mailboxes>" "open a different folder"
Но как только я добавлю \ после +myaccount/Sent макросы больше не работают.